Abstract: With the development of the coating technology, coated tools have been widely used in processing industries. Thread turning is one of its applications. The performance of coated thread inserts varies with the change of coating material, coating thickness, matrix material and tool structure. Two tungsten-cobalt type alloy matrix, TiAlN coated thread inserts with different coating thickness, rake face type had been employed to conduct the thread turning experiments. By analyzing the cutting forces, chip formation and tool wear, it was found that insert with coating thickness of 4.35 μm would result in less tool wear under MQL condition, smaller cutting force, better chip morphology under dry condition compared with insert with coating thickness of 2.38 μm.

Abstract: Minimum quantity lubrication (MQL) is a new cooling technology used in machining process, which is friendly to environment and lower cost. This paper applied computational fluid dynamics (CFD) to analyze flow field of MQL in thread turning. Comprehensively applying droplet breakup method and capillary method, flow field of MQL in cutting zone were analyzed in detail. The results showed that oil mist could enter into cutting zone from sides of chip. And two vortexes existed around cutting zone which could reduce cutting temperature by accelerating heat exchange. Furthermore, flow rate of compressed air had great influence on velocity and diameter of droplets, velocity and pressure distribution of flow field. The effects of different flow rates indicated the larger flow rate was benefit for entering into cutting zone of oil mist.

Abstract: 13%Cr stainless steel has good comprehensive performance, which makes it suitable to work under the condition of high temperature, high pressure and corrosive environment, such as petroleum industry. It can be used as materials of petroleum pipes with buttress thread. Buttress thread turning is a heavy-load machining, which places high requirement on the cutting tool. Based on the cutting characteristics of buttress thread, the machinability of 13%Cr stainless steel is studied by turning experiments. Two kinds of inserts with different geometries were employed in buttress thread turning experiments. Experimental results show that less cutting force, longer tool life, better chip curling effect and surface quality was acquired for the insert with rake angle of 12° , clearance angle of 3° and chip-curling groove during 13%Cr stainless steel buttress thread turning process.
